L Upper Leg, Hamstring Pain

2005-11-29 - 2006-10-07

severity grade: 3

Mild pain started 2-days after a dark, rainy, puddly 4xmile interval workout. After 3 weeks of very slowly reduced training, it continued to worsen until it hurt even when not running. Never severe, but the downtrend was bad.

In late Dec./early Jan., some PT (ultrasound) and lots of eccentric strength have allowed some very , very limited running to begin again with no increase in pain.

2/15: Possibly ischeal tuberoscity is the source of pain - perhaps due to hamstring tear at that point??

Deep tissue work + light running, 2x/day seemed much more helpful than various PT strengthening things.
